Comprehending ADHD
ADHD signs can manifest in different methods:
- Inattention: Difficulty in sustaining focus, organizational challenges, forgetting jobs, and being easily sidetracked.
- Hyperactivity: Constant motion, difficulty sitting still, and talking exceedingly.
- Impulsivity: Interrupting others, making rash choices, and struggling with self-discipline.
Although ADHD is frequently determined in youth, numerous grownups likewise experience symptoms that can affect their day-to-day lives, consisting of scholastic performance, work efficiency, and relationships.
Why See a Psychiatrist for ADHD?
Psychiatrists are medical doctors who focus on diagnosing and dealing with mental health disorders. They have the expertise to conduct extensive examinations, recommend medications, and offer psychotherapy tailored for ADHD management. Here's what sets psychiatrists apart:
| Aspect | Psychiatrists | Psychologists |
|---|---|---|
| Medical Training | Medical degree, residency, and board accreditation | Postgraduate degree in psychology |
| Medication Management | Can recommend medications | Can not prescribe medications in most states |
| Holistic Treatment Plans | Integrates medication with treatment | Mainly focuses on therapy |
| Diagnostic Capabilities | Comprehensive DSM-5 examinations | Carries out mental evaluations |
How to Find a Psychiatrist for ADHD Near You
Discovering an ADHD psychiatrist nearby can be simplified through a structured technique. Follow these actions:
Step 1: Research Local Resources
Start with trusted online directory sites, medical associations, or local mental health organizations:
- The American Psychiatric Association (APA): Use their locator tool to find certified psychiatrists in your location.
- Psychology Today: This website offers a thorough database of mental health experts, including psychiatrists specializing in ADHD.
- Health Insurance Provider: Check if your insurance coverage provides a list of covered psychiatrists who treat ADHD.
Step 2: Narrow Down Your Options
When browsing for the ideal psychiatrist, consider the following aspects:
- Location: Look for psychiatrists within a practical travel distance.
- Qualifications: Verify their credentials, including education, licensing, and experience in treating ADHD.
- Treatment Approach: Understand their approaches, including whether they incorporate treatment, medication management, or both.
Action 3: Schedule Consultations
As soon as you have a list of potential psychiatrists, think about scheduling assessments. This is an opportunity to:
- Discuss your symptoms and issues.
- Ask about their experience with ADHD.
- Determine if you feel comfy with their treatment design.
Step 4: Read Reviews and Seek Recommendations
Don't undervalue the power of feedback from previous clients. Look for online reviews or request for suggestions from buddies, family, or medical care physicians.

FAQs about ADHD and Psychiatry
1. How do I understand if I need to see a psychiatrist for ADHD?
If you or your kid struggle with attention, focus, or impulse control to the point that it affects daily living, it's recommended to seek a psychiatrist's examination.
2. What can I expect throughout my very first go to?
The very first check out generally involves a thorough assessment, consisting of a conversation of your symptoms, medical history, and potentially some standardized tests.
3. Are medications the only option for ADHD treatment?
No, ADHD treatment can consist of therapy (such as cognitive-behavioral treatment), lifestyle modifications, dietary guidance, and assistance groups, in addition to medications.
4. Will my psychiatrist communicate with my other doctor?
Many psychiatrists go for a holistic approach and may coordinate with other healthcare specialists, like medical care doctors or therapists, to offer detailed care.
5. For how long does treatment typically last?
ADHD management is typically a long-lasting process. Continuing treatment is normally required to preserve sign control and adapt methods as required.
